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
486905897 19221 40987611533 45274 3808291
85 869491
85 869491
193894 35586811 8206 75693
All about undefined
Interested in learning more?
85 869491
193894 35586811 8206 75693
See more
0211573066 034026
7465 03419 1705 3316276
See more
0308298 1516
47688 54052 73 99007 90
See more